Pack Test Result

Full Capacity: 292.00 Ah (14.95 kWh)
Max Charge Voltage: 57.78 V
Min Discharge Voltage: 42.32 V
Charge Test Steps
  • Charging at a constant current of 100A, with a maximum charging voltage of 55.5V.
  • Charging at a constant voltage of 55.5V, with a cutoff current of 40A.
  • Charging at a constant current of 40A, with a maximum charging voltage of 58V.
  • Document the maximum charging voltage when the voltage of a single cell reaches 3.65V.
  • * Tested without deliberated active balance procedure.
Discharge Test Steps
  • Discharging at a constant current of 100A.
  • Document the minimum discharging voltage when the voltage of a single cell reaches 2.5V.
  • * Please be aware that the charge/discharge curve and capacity of batteries can vary with changing temperatures throughout the seasons. In winter, tested capacity will be relatively lower.

Digital Product Passport: Performance and Durability Transparency

Our Digital Product Passport system provides digital access to all relevant data via a unique QR code on every Gobel Power LiFePO4 battery.

Key indicators such as Max Charge Voltage and Min Discharge Voltage reflect the consistency and balance of every single cell inside the pack. When all cells reach charging and discharging limits simultaneously, it proves superior cell matching, uniform internal resistance, and long-term Performance and Durability.

At our factory, every battery pack is individually tested, with all cell-level data and test curves published directly to its Digital Battery Passport for complete verification.
